40 plus sleepsAs a Team Leader, you will play a key role in supporting the Registered Manager to lead and inspire a team of Residential Support Workers. You’ll ensure high standards of care, safeguard the welfare of young people, and contribute to their personal development.
Lead, motivate, and supervise a team of staff to deliver consistent, high-quality care.
Ensure compliance with Ofsted regulations, safeguarding procedures, and company policies.
Support the day-to-day operations of the home, including staff rota management and shift cover.
Act as a positive role model for both staff and young people.
Build and maintain professional relationships with young people, families, and external agencies.
Contribute to care planning, risk assessments, and progress reports.
Provide guidance, training, and support to staff, fostering a culture of professional growth.
Take responsibility for the home in the absence of the Registered Manager or Deputy.
Experience working in a children’s residential care setting (essential).
Strong leadership and team management skills.
Knowledge of safeguarding and regulatory requirements.
Excellent communication and organisational skills.
Compassionate, resilient, and committed to achieving positive outcomes for young people.
Level 3 Diploma in Residential Childcare (or equivalent) – essential.
Full UK driving licence – desirable.
